Unveiling the Hidden Power Settings
Here's the core of the secret. We're going to tweak some settings within your Windows 10. They influence how your WiFi adapter operates. Firstly, you need to access your "Device Manager." You can easily find this by typing it into the Windows search bar. After opening Device Manager, locate "Network Adapters." Click the small arrow to expand the list. You’ll see a list of network devices. This includes your WiFi adapter. Right-click yours. Then, select "Properties" from the menu.
The Advanced Tab: Where the Magic Happens
Now, explore the "Advanced" tab. It's full of options. And this is where the magic really happens. You’ll see a long list of settings. Each one affects your WiFi adapter's behavior. Some settings might seem cryptic, however, we'll guide you. So, don't be intimidated.
Power Saving Policies: Throttling Your Speed
Find the setting related to "Power Saving Mode." This is often the culprit. Windows, to save battery, can throttle your WiFi adapter. This, in turn, makes everything sluggish. At this point, it's time to make a crucial change. Typically, the default setting is "Medium" or "Maximum Power Savings." Change this to "Maximum Performance." This tells your adapter to use maximum power. It prioritizes speed over battery life.
802.11n/ac Wireless Mode: The Modern Standard
Next, check the “802.11n/ac Wireless Mode” or a similar setting. Ensure it’s set to the highest available standard, usually "802.11ac." This modern standard supports faster speeds. However, your router must also support it to benefit fully. If you consistently experience slow speeds, you might have to check your router settings.
Transmit Power: Amplifying the Signal
Another setting to consider is "Transmit Power." This controls the strength of your WiFi signal. Higher settings mean a stronger signal. It can improve range and connectivity. Experiment with this setting. Although, be mindful of government regulations. Start with "Highest" and see if it improves your connection.
Channel Width Optimization: Clearing the Airwaves
Consider the "Channel Width" settings. Think of these as lanes on the internet highway. A wider channel allows more data to flow. For example, if your router supports 5GHz, set the channel width to 80MHz. This is often found in the advanced settings.
Bonus Tip: Driver Updates – The Unsung Hero
Don’t underestimate the value of updated drivers. They are essential. Updated drivers ensure compatibility and improve performance. Regularly check for driver updates. Usually, these are accessible within the Device Manager. Right-click your WiFi adapter. Then, select "Update Driver." Follow the on-screen prompts. Windows will automatically search for updates.

Understanding the WiFi Performance Puzzle: Common Culprits
Before unveiling the solution, let's pinpoint the usual suspects responsible for slow WiFi. This will allow you to address any additional issues that may slow down your connection.
- Driver Inconsistencies: Outdated or corrupted network adapter drivers are a major culprit. Windows 10 frequently updates, and sometimes these updates can inadvertently destabilize your drivers.
- Channel Congestion: Your router transmits WiFi signals on specific channels. If numerous devices in your vicinity use the same channel, interference ensues, resulting in a slower and less reliable connection, much like a crowded highway.
- Hardware Limitations: Your network adapter and router must support the latest WiFi standards (802.11ac or even 802.11ax/WiFi 6) to achieve optimal speeds. Older hardware, especially on the computer, acts as a choke point.
- Router Firmware: Outdated router firmware can lead to performance degradation and security vulnerabilities. Think of it as the operating system of your router.
- Background Processes: Numerous applications and background processes constantly compete for bandwidth, subtly slowing down your WiFi. This is particularly prevalent with cloud services syncing large volumes of data.
- Distance and Obstacles: The distance between your device and the router, coupled with physical obstructions like walls and furniture, can weaken the WiFi signal.
The Secret Weapon: Optimizing Your Wireless Adapter Settings
The key to unlocking blazing-fast WiFi speeds in Windows 10 lies within the advanced settings of your wireless network adapter. These settings, often overlooked, hold the potential to dramatically improve your device's communication with your router.
- Accessing the Network Adapter Settings: Begin by right-clicking the Start button and selecting "Device Manager."
- Locating Your Wireless Adapter: In the Device Manager window, expand the "Network adapters" category. Locate your wireless network adapter (it might be named something like "Intel Wireless-AC 9260" or "Realtek Wireless LAN 802.11ac PCI-E NIC").
- Opening Properties: Right-click on your wireless network adapter and select "Properties."
- Navigating to Advanced Settings: In the Properties window, click on the "Advanced" tab. This section contains a list of customizable settings specific to your network adapter. This is where the magic truly begins.
The Key Setting Tweaks for Optimal WiFi Performance
Now, enter the details: the settings that will drastically enhance your WiFi. The precise settings, and their available options, may vary slightly depending on the manufacturer and model of your network adapter. However, the core principles remain the same.
- 802.11n/ac/ax Wireless Mode (or similar): Configure this setting to the highest compatible standard supported by your router and device, such as 802.11ac or 802.11ax (WiFi 6). If you have a newer router that supports WiFi 6, make sure your adapter is configured for the same. This allows the network adapter to use the latest, fastest wireless protocols.
- Transmit Power: Maximize the "Transmit Power" setting. The higher the setting, the stronger the signal your device transmits. Consider "Highest" or "5. Highest." This gives your device the ability to shout louder, sending its data to your router at the best level.
- Wireless Mode: Set this to "Auto" or "Best Performance." This will allow your network adapter to dynamically choose the best WiFi protocol supported by the router and the device, optimizing the connection for speed and reliability.
- Fat Channel Intolerance: Disable this setting, or set it to "Disabled." "Fat Channel Intolerance" is a setting that can sometimes degrade performance.
- Preferred Band: If your router supports both 2.4 GHz and 5 GHz bands, set this to "Prefer 5 GHz band." The 5 GHz band typically experiences less congestion and offers faster speeds. If you don’t get a good signal with 5GHz, switch back to 2.4GHz.
- Fragmentation Threshold: Setting this value to a higher number, such as 2304, can improve performance under certain conditions, such as environments with high levels of radio interference. However, in standard configurations, leave at the default.
- RTS Threshold: Similar to the Fragmentation Threshold. Set this to the highest value, typically 2347, under heavy conditions.
- Roaming Aggressiveness: This determines how aggressively your device searches for a better WiFi signal. Set this to "Medium" or "Low" to prevent frequent disconnections and roaming to less advantageous access points.

Beyond the Settings: Additional WiFi Speed Boosters
While tweaking the network adapter settings is crucial, certain additional steps can further amplify your WiFi speeds:
- Driver Updates: Regularly update your wireless network adapter drivers. You can typically update drivers through the Device Manager, or by visiting the manufacturer’s website.
- Router Firmware Updates: Ensure your router's firmware is up to date. Check the router manufacturer's website for the latest updates.
- Channel Optimization: Use a WiFi analyzer app (available for free on your smartphone or tablet) to identify the least congested WiFi channel in your area. Then, manually configure your router to use that channel.
- Router Placement: Position your router in a central, elevated location, away from walls, metal objects, and electronic devices that can cause interference. Try to place it, if possible, where you use your WiFi the most.
- Reduce Interference: Minimize sources of interference, such as microwave ovens, Bluetooth devices, and cordless phones.
- Upgrade Hardware: If you have an older router or network adapter, consider upgrading to a newer model that supports 802.11ac or 802.11ax.
Troubleshooting Tips: What to do if Speed Doesn't Improve
If, after implementing these adjustments, you still experience slow WiFi, here are some troubleshooting steps:
- Restart Your Router and Device: A simple restart often resolves temporary glitches.
- Check Your Internet Speed: Run a speed test (e.g., using Speedtest.net or Fast.com) to verify your internet speed. If the speed is significantly lower than what you're paying for, contact your internet service provider.
- Test on Other Devices: Test your WiFi speed on other devices (e.g., your smartphone or another laptop) to determine whether the problem is specific to your Windows 10 device. If your other devices have good performance, the problem may be with your specific device's connectivity settings.
- Reset Network Settings: As a last resort, you can reset your network settings to their defaults in Windows 10. This may resolve driver conflicts or corrupted configurations.
- Reinstall Your Drivers: If all else fails, consider completely removing and reinstalling your network adapter drivers. This can often resolve persistent issues.
